Transaction 37e93a49f83214a24b0a4b36654f82931c715957186d355bcc332f79735e029c
2 Input
2 Outputs
- 37e93a49f83214a24b0a4b36654f82931c715957186d355bcc332f79735e029c:0
- 37e93a49f83214a24b0a4b36654f82931c715957186d355bcc332f79735e029c:1
value 52296
address 1MPxhNkSzeTNTHSZAibMaS8HS1esmUL1ne
value 56360000
address 18XsCvrP8qfBH5cWkZWm1RF1yfZUkCSA58